Spec-Zone .ru
спецификации, руководства, описания, API
|
Модификатор и Тип | Поле и Описание |
---|---|
static int |
DES_EDE_KEY_LEN
Константа, которая определяет длину ключа DESede в байтах.
|
Конструктор и Описание |
---|
DESedeKeySpec(byte[] key)
Создает объект DESedeKeySpec использование первых 24 байтов в
key как ключевой материал для ключа ЭДЕ DES. |
DESedeKeySpec(byte[] key, int offset)
Создает объект DESedeKeySpec использование первых 24 байтов в
key , начало в offset включительно, как ключевой материал для ключа ЭДЕ DES. |
Модификатор и Тип | Метод и Описание |
---|---|
byte[] |
getKey()
Возвращает ключ ЭДЕ DES.
|
static boolean |
isParityAdjusted(byte[] key, int offset)
Проверки, если данный ключ ЭДЕ DES, запускающийся в
offset включительно, скорректирован четностью. |
public static final int DES_EDE_KEY_LEN
public DESedeKeySpec(byte[] key) throws InvalidKeyException
key
как ключевой материал для ключа ЭДЕ DES. Байты, которые составляют ключ ЭДЕ DES, являются теми между key[0]
и key[23]
включительно
key
- буфер с ключевым материалом ЭДЕ DES. Первые 24 байта буфера копируются, чтобы защитить от последующей модификации.NullPointerException
- если key
нуль.InvalidKeyException
- если данный ключевой материал короче чем 24 байта.public DESedeKeySpec(byte[] key, int offset) throws InvalidKeyException
key
, начало в offset
включительно, как ключевой материал для ключа ЭДЕ DES. Байты, которые составляют ключ ЭДЕ DES, являются теми между key[offset]
и key[offset+23]
включительно.
key
- буфер с ключевым материалом ЭДЕ DES. Первые 24 байта буферного начала в offset
включительно копируются, чтобы защитить от последующей модификации.offset
- смещение в key
, где ключевой материал ЭДЕ DES запускается.NullPointerException
- если key
нуль.InvalidKeyException
- если данный ключевой материал, запускающийся в offset
включительно, короче чем 24 байтаpublic byte[] getKey()
public static boolean isParityAdjusted(byte[] key, int offset) throws InvalidKeyException
offset
включительно, скорректирован четностью.key
- байтовый массив, который содержит значение ключаoffset
- смещение в байтовый массивNullPointerException
- если key
нуль.InvalidKeyException
- если данный ключевой материал, запускающийся в offset
включительно, короче чем 24 байта
Для дальнейшей ссылки API и документации разработчика, см. Java Документация SE. Та документация содержит более подробные, предназначенные разработчиком описания, с концептуальными краткими обзорами, определениями сроков, обходных решений, и рабочих примеров кода.
Авторское право © 1993, 2013, Oracle и/или его филиалы. Все права защищены.
Проект сборка-b92